Not sure exactly what you are asking. Yes, I know this is a civil case and not a criminal one. I understand the difference.

That said, you can't plead the fifth merely to avoid stating something that might harm your case in a civil trial. If they asked me in a deposition if I made some contractual agreement, I am not allowed to plead the fifth simply because my answer will harm my civil case. Since answering the question would not put me in legal jeopardy (unless I lied of course), I can be forced to answer it.

You can only claim the fifth if answering the questions might put you in criminal jeopardy.
